I had the privilege to design Homestead's flyer for the upcoming Spring Antique Fair May 7th-8th. If you live in Texas, it is probable that you have shopped at Homestead, whether in Fredericksburg or in Hico, and many of you have probably read about the Carol and Tim Bolton, the founders of Homestead, in Country Living magazine.


A couple of years ago, the Bolton's sold Homestead in Hico, TX to Mike and Brenda James, an incredibly talented and sweet couple.
Last October, Homestead in Hico hosted it's first antique fair, and due to much success Mike and Brenda decided to host this fair bi-annually in May and in October.
